sto_vo_kor_2000 wrote:Insurgent wrote: How did Flashback screw up continuity?
While I could nit pick that episode apart for its inconsistent amout of time given between the explosion on Praxes and the rescue mission launched by Sulu and other issues I'll focuse on one major continuity error.
The Character of Dmitri Valtane, who was in both Star Trek VI: The Undiscovered Country and Star Trek Voyeger episode "Flash Back", Dmitri Valtane dided in Ensign Tuvok's hands durring the battle with the Klingons durring the rescue attempt of Kirk and McKoy..But if you look at the end of the Star Trek VI: The Undiscovered Country, when Sulu is saying his goodbyes to Kirk and the Enterprise crew, standing behind Captain Sulu is Dmitri Valtane alive and well.
I would call that a continuity error
So that guy actually is in ST:VI. Huh. Thought I was seeing things. As for the time between the explosion and the rescue, isn't a chunk of time skipped on the Excelsior, as it's taking place in Tuvok's mind so he just skips to the relevant bits? Been a while since I saw the ep, so I could be mistaken.

I did say I didnt want to nit pick the time issue's of that episode but since you brought it up again.
While telling Janeway the events of what happened Tuvok tells her that Sulu launched the rescue attempt of Kirk and McKoy 2 days after the explosion on Praxis.
But in Star Trek VI: The Undiscovered Country Kirk and crew didnt take on the dipolmatic mission to meet Gorkon untill 2 months after the explosion on Praxis.
Thats a difference of at least 60 days.I thought Vulcans were incapable of mistakes in math
